Output ed63574d307f734847fc60b2ae0ec06fdebfb67e835a14e4c72392bf642823ef:40

value
37009380
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ec296c2d37f42b52dedeec48bee8bd297a340fb1 OP_EQUAL
address
MVRsKnv1rwtbn8ZkqeL84FMX3uErT8G1vu
transaction
ed63574d307f734847fc60b2ae0ec06fdebfb67e835a14e4c72392bf642823ef
spent
true